THE FLESH PROFITETH NOTHING SATURDAY MARCH 4
TEXT: PHILIPPIANS 1:15-18
Key verse: “For he that soweth to his flesh shall of the flesh reap corruption; but he that soweth to the Spirit shall of the Spirit reap life everlasting” Galatians 6:8.
Many popular Pastors, Bishops, General Overseers have been sold totally to the world. They have made too much money, built too many financial and business institutions and therefore have waxed gross, very gross indeed. The God they preach is ephemeral and serves only to extend the fringes of their garments. To maintain their status quo, these ‘men of God’ preach soft (leadership, financial principles, money making steps, giving and receiving etc) topics because they know that true teaching of the word of God as it is commits the soul to purity and holiness which will immediately remove all excesses of the flesh in the church. In practicing purity and holiness, church members will stop doing deals and stealing money to bring to them. The result is that their church extensions and new businesses will suffer, while tithes and offerings will reduce drastically. Preaching against sin and holiness is bad business for these wolves. When they struggle to mention sin, they do it in passing and immediately switch and concentrate on blessings unlimited.
Their congregations are whipped into a frenzy cycle of: Abraham’s blessings; favour; laughter; above only; goodness; mercy; receive it! All conditions attached to God’s blessing are cleverly ignored and the crowd is deceived. Galatians 6:7. Be not deceived; God is not mocked: for whatsoever a man soweth, that shall he also reap. They bounce out of church services every Sunday living like demons and bringing back unclean money to their pastoral deceivers. As their congregations engage in all kinds of worldliness, big and famous congregation leaders of churches want to be more popular than Jesus the Messiah! They float around like gods and when they throw parties the country vibrates. They are very prominent in gossip and high profile magazines as they compete to become bigger and bigger. All these are done in the name of God. Many are in hell and yet many more are on the way to hell. Lord, help us.
